On March 30, Frances Widdowson will be travelling to Powell River to give a presentation entitled “Uncovering the Grave Error at Kamloops”.

Diane Sparks tried to advertise Widdowson’s talk in The Powell River Peak, but the publisher, Kelly Keil declined to accept the advertisement.

This led Conrad Black to write an article about it in the National Post.

The slides for Widdowson’s presentation are posted below.
